It was time to salute our Sailors aboard the USS Dwight D. Eisenhower (USS IKE), CVN-69! We brought them an exciting array of events, headlined by our X Bowl Madden Xbox 360 Football Video Tournament with variety show and cheering by the First Ladies of Football, the Washington Redskins Cheerleaders; add to that tennis demonstrations and a "USS IKE Tennis Open" on a mobile court supplied by the US Tennis Association and Sport Court; a fitness competition based on the TRX Force Kit that was a huge hit; and live entertainment from Brother Gravity, a country/rock quartet associated with Fire Fighters Assisting Armed Forces Families --- and you have an outstanding event for our Sailors and Aviators aboard the USS Ike.
Microsoft Xbox supplied Xbox 360 consoles with Kinect; EA supplied plenty of copies of Madden 12 and some other games for our Sailors and Aviators; US Tennis Association and Sport Court shipped aboard a complete mobile tennis court that was installed on board; TRX donated 30 TRXs and sent a trainer to work with the ship's Fit Boss; Ten Gun Design created very cool t-shirts, posters and banners with the help of Leatherback, all from the State of Washington; and Brother Gravity (from North Carolina) rocked and rolled!
